#70e7b6 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#70e7b6 is composed of 43.9% red, 90.6% green and 71.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.2%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 155.3 degrees, a saturation of 71.3% and a lightness of 67.3%. #70e7b6 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0ffff with #00cf6d.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

● #70e7b6 color description : Soft c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#70e7b6 has RGB values of R:112, G:231, B:182 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.21,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 7399350.
